Baked Sausage Cream Cheese Crescents


Ingredients You’ll Need

(Makes 8–12 crescents)

For the Filling:

  • 1 package (8 oz) c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ese (or your favorite melting cheese)
  • 1/4 teaspoon garlic powder (optional, for extra flavor)
  • 1/4 teaspoon onion powder (optional)
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/4 cup cooked sausage, crumbled (breakfast sausage, Italian sausage, or even chorizo work well)
  • Optional: Fresh herbs (like parsley or chives), chopped

For Assembly:

  • 1 can (8 oz) refrigerated crescent roll dough (or sheet dough for easier handling)
  • 1 egg, beaten (for egg wash)
  • Optional toppings: Sesame seeds, everything bagel seasoning, or grated Parmesan

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Preheat and Prep

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or a silicone baking mat for easy cleanup.

2. Prepare the Filling

  1. In a mixing bowl, combine the softened cream cheese, shredded cheddar, garlic powder, onion powder, black pepper, and cooked sausage. Mix until smooth and evenly combined.
  2.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ed.

3. Assemble the Crescents

  1. Unroll the crescent dough and separate it into triangles (or cut the sheet dough into 8 equal triangles).
  2. Spoon about 1–2 teaspoons of the sausage-cream cheese mixture onto the wider end of each triangle.
  3. Roll up each triangle from the wide end to the pointed end, enclosing the filling completely. Place the rolled crescents on the prepared baking sheet, spacing them evenly.

4. Add Finishing Touches

  1. Brush the tops of the crescents lightly with the beaten egg for a shiny, golden finish.
  2. Sprinkle with optional toppings like sesame seeds, everything bagel seasoning, or grated Parmesan.

5. Bake

  1.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the crescents are golden brown and puffed up.
  2. Remove from the oven and let them cool slightly before serving.

6. Serve and Enjoy

  1. Garnish with fresh herbs if desired.
  2. Serve warm as an appetizer, snack, or breakfast treat. Pair with dipping sauces like marinara, honey mustard, or ranch for added flavor.

Tips for Success

  • Cook the Sausage Ahead: Use pre-cooked sausage to save time. You can also cook it the night before and store it in the fridge.
  • Experiment with Fillings: Swap sausage for bacon, ham, or even spinach and artichoke dip for a vegetarian option.
  • Use Sheet Dough: If you prefer seamless crescents without perforations, opt for crescent sheet dough instead of individual triangles.
  • Make Ahead: Assemble the crescents ahead of time, cover, and refrigerate for up to 24 hours before baking.
